Dell TrueMobile 2300 v2 (WRTB-107GD)

From WikiDevi.Wi-Cat.RU
Jump to navigation Jump to search

Dell TrueMobile 2300 v2 (WRTB-107GD) A00
Availability: EoL

Manuf (OEM/ODM): Gemtek WRTB-107GD

FCC approval date: 24 December 2003
Country of manuf.: Taiwan

Type: wireless router

Power: 5 VDC, 2 A
Connector type: barrel

CPU1: Broadcom BCM4712 (200 MHz)
FLA1: 4 MiB4,194,304 B <br />32,768 Kib <br />4,096 KiB <br />32 Mib <br />0.00391 GiB <br /> (Intel TW28F320J3C110)
RAM1: 16 MiB16,777,216 B <br />131,072 Kib <br />16,384 KiB <br />128 Mib <br />0.0156 GiB <br /> (GLT GLT5640L16-6TC × 2)

Expansion IFs: none specified

WI1 chip1: Broadcom BCM4712
WI1 chip2: Broadcom BCM2050
WI1 802dot11 protocols: bg
WI1 antenna connector: none

ETH chip1: Broadcom BCM4712
Switch: ADMtek ADM6996L
LAN speed: 100M
LAN ports: 4
WAN speed: 100M
WAN ports: 1

bg

TPFirmware supported: DD-WRT • (List), Tomato • (List | DLs), Broadband-Hamnet

Default SSID: wireless (10 addl. devices)
Default IP address: 192.168.2.1
the IP 192.168.2.1 is used by 294 additional devices
of which 3 are Dell devices
Default login user: admin
Default login password: admin
admin:admin credentials used by 1321 additional devices
of which 5 are Dell devices

802dot11 OUI: 00:90:4B (12 E, 35 W)
Ethernet OUI: 00:90:4B (12 E, 35 W)

DD-WRT officially supports this device. Tomato will, unofficially, load on it as well.. and it seems Broadband-Hamnet, which would seem to be OpenWrt based, also seems to function (it will at least boot, broadcast an SSID, and is accessible via HTTP interface).
